Reporting to the Managers, Medical Imaging/Cardiology, this position supports the work of the Medical Imaging and Cardiology Departments.

In addition to performing regular duties of their classification, the clinical secretary requires excellent communication skills, knowledge of medical radiation terminology and accuracy in data collection and entry.

They will ensure that work output meets accepted standards, provide clerical guidance to staff; assist and co-ordinate the ordering of materials and supplies; and routinely follow up on customer complaints.

This position is also required to be available for all shifts within the Medical Imaging and Cardiology departments. Communications will be required with physicians, patients, hospital staff and external agencies.


QUALIFICATIONS

  • Secondary School Diploma with relevant administrative/secretarial experience, or postsecondary business/office administration education diploma
  • Demonstrated proficiency in Medical Terminology to be tested
  • Typing 45 wpm ~ to be tested
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word & Excel) ~ to be tested
  • Ability to understand written and verbal instruction; to multitask effectively with a patientservice focus
  • Excellent organizational, interpersonal and communication skills
  • Ability to organize, monitor, and adjust the daily workload of busy Medical Imaging and Cardiology Departments
  • Selfdirected and able to work with mínimal supervision
  • Excellent problem solving and decisionmaking skills
  • Ability and willingness to ensure patient safety (Ex. following routine practices and practicing diligent hand washing, reporting adverse events, etc.)
  • Ability to liaise with the Manager, Charge Technologists, Radiologists and IT
  • Recent satisfactory performance and attendance record
  • Adherence to Brightshores 'CARE' Behaviours (Collaboration, Accountability, Respect, Excellence) and 'LEAD' Competencies (Lead by example, Empower, Achieve results, Develop others) and a commitment to a safe workplace free of violence and harassment
  • Advocates and supports a culture of patient safety and demonstrates an understanding of how the department service and assigned responsibilities contribute to overall patient safety at Brightshores through patient safety knowledge, skills and attitudes

Preferred

  • Familiarity with preparations for clinical procedures
  • An indepth knowledge of Medical Imaging and Cardiology processes and clerical procedures in order to assist with training and orientation new staff
  • Experience interpreting physician order documentation
  • Knowledgeable of hospital information systems (Cerner, PowerChart, record tracking)
  • Familiarity with Medical Imaging registration and checkin process
  • Ability to transcribe using Power Scribe
